Glossary · Chatbot

What is Natural Language Generation (NLG)?

Natural Language Generation (NLG) is a branch of AI that converts structured data into human-readable text.

Definition

Natural Language Generation (NLG) is a branch of AI that converts structured data into human-readable text.

Detailed explanation

Natural Language Generation (NLG) is a vital technology within the field of artificial intelligence that transforms data into coherent text. Leveraging algorithms, NLG enables machines to generate meaningful narratives from structured data such as databases or spreadsheets. This process involves understanding context and utilizing linguistic rules to create human-like language outputs.

NLG is particularly influential in enhancing customer interactions through chatbots. By converting complex data into easy-to-understand narratives, NLG helps provide users with relevant information quickly. For instance, a chatbot might use NLG to summarize a user's account details or to generate personalized recommendations based on their preferences.

The effectiveness of NLG lies in its ability to produce tailored responses that improve user engagement and satisfaction. This technology allows chatbots to maintain a conversational flow that feels natural and intuitive, thereby enhancing the overall customer experience. By utilizing NLG, businesses can automate routine tasks and provide instant support without compromising on quality.

As NLG continues to evolve, its applications are becoming more diverse. From generating reports and summaries to crafting personalized marketing messages, the potential of NLG is vast. Its integration into chatbot platforms like GlobalChatbot.ai helps businesses communicate effectively in over 39 languages, ensuring a seamless interaction across global markets.

Why it matters

Why this term matters for AI chatbots

NLG is crucial for AI chatbots as it allows them to generate human-like responses, improving the overall customer experience. By providing personalized and coherent answers, businesses can enhance user satisfaction and streamline communication.

Example

Real-world example

For instance, a customer inquires about their recent order status through a chatbot. Using NLG, the chatbot retrieves order data and crafts a response like, 'Your order #12345 is currently being processed and will be shipped by tomorrow.' This personalized update enhances the user experience by providing clear and relevant information.

FAQ

Common questions

How does Natural Language Generation work?+

NLG works by analyzing structured data and applying linguistic algorithms to generate text. It utilizes templates, rules, and machine learning to produce human-like responses based on the context of the data.

What are the benefits of using NLG in chatbots?+

The benefits of using NLG in chatbots include improved user engagement, faster response times, and the ability to provide personalized interactions. NLG enables chatbots to deliver relevant information in a natural language, enhancing the overall customer experience.

Can NLG be used in multiple languages?+

Yes, NLG can be implemented in multiple languages, making it suitable for global applications. Platforms like GlobalChatbot.ai support NLG in 39 languages, allowing businesses to engage with a diverse range of customers effectively.

Want to see this in action?

GlobalChatbot — €49/month, 39 languages, voice + image chat, GDPR EU

14 days · no card · cancel anytime